School Leadership Team

School Leadership Team

Sandra Webster

Principal

sandra.webster@bs.esf.edu.hk

 

John Ainsworth

Vice Principal

john.ainsworth@bs.esf.edu.hk

Stephen Fennelly

Vice Principal

stephen.fennelly@bs.esf.edu.hk

Carolyn Andrews

Vice Principal

carolyn.andrews@bs.esf.edu.hk

Christopher Duncan

Vice Principal

christopher.duncan@bs.esf.edu.hk